Many possibilities: Nerve compression is a possibility. There may be an entrapment or injury to the sural nerve. Have it evaluated by a professional to determine the diagnosis and to get the appropriate treatment.

Nerve issue: When you way "right side of foot" do you mean the outer part of ankle and foot around the heel area? You may have a nerve entrapment of the sural nerve at mid-calf or at the lower end of calf muscle, or simply squeezing the nerve through the muscle and soft tissue can cause pain to radiate down to the foot.
